WWE has announced matches for 205 Live tonight, one week after the show did not air following Smackdown’s debut on Fox. The show is again scheduled to air tonight and the company has announced the following matches for the show:
Akira Tozawa vs the Brian Kendrick Tony Nese & Drew Gulak vs Oney Loracan & Danny Burch The match between Nese & Gulak vs Lorcan & Burch will be a rematch from the 205 Live held on September 24th, 2019. Lorcan & Burch won that match.
Triple H spoke to Newsweek recently and explained that the cruiserweight title will begin to live under the NXT umbrella:
“You’ll begin to see it move more towards the NXT banner and the talent there. We have a lot of talent. For them to begin to compete either open against anyone or in the cruiserweight division, but have that title sit under the NXT brand is more meaningful. It creates more opportunities for more people.”
Former Cruiserweight Champion Drew Gulak will be looking to rebound tonight after losing the title to Lio Rush on NXT this Wednesday. WWE’s Cruiserweight title has now been renamed the NXT Cruiserweight Championship.
